The Enduring Appeal of Wood
Wood remains a cornerstone of mid-century modern design, its natural beauty and warmth enhancing any space. Several species offer distinct characteristics, influencing the overall aesthetic and durability of the buffet.
Walnut: Richness and Sophistication
Walnut is a popular choice for its rich, dark tones and striking grain patterns. It exudes an air of sophistication, creating a warm and inviting ambiance. Walnut is relatively durable but may require more maintenance than some other options.
Teak: Durability and Warmth
Teak is renowned for its exceptional durability and resistance to water damage, making it an ideal choice for high-traffic areas or humid climates. Its warm, golden hues lend a sense of elegance and timeless appeal.
Rosewood: Luxury and Rare Beauty
Rosewood is a luxurious and increasingly rare hardwood, prized for its unique grain patterns and deep, reddish tones. It adds a touch of opulence and sophistication, making a striking statement in any room. However, its rarity translates to a higher price point.
Beyond Wood: Exploring Modern Materials
While wood remains a classic choice, modern interpretations of the mid-century modern sideboard buffet explore a wider range of materials, offering both aesthetic and practical advantages.
Laminates: A Durable and Versatile Option
Laminates provide a surprisingly durable and versatile alternative to solid wood. They are resistant to scratches, stains, and moisture, making them ideal for high-traffic areas or households with children. Moreover, laminates are available in a vast array of colors and patterns, offering exceptional design flexibility.
High-Gloss Lacquer: A Modern Twist
High-gloss lacquered finishes offer a sleek, contemporary aesthetic. These finishes not only enhance the beauty of the underlying material but also provide excellent protection against scratches and stains. They often feature bold colors, reflecting light and adding a touch of vibrancy to the room.

FAQ: Mid Century Modern Sideboard Buffet
Q: What makes a sideboard a "mid-century modern" style?
A: Mid-century modern sideboards are characterized by clean lines, simple silhouettes, tapered legs, and the use of natural materials like walnut, teak, or rosewood. They often feature minimalist hardware and a focus on functionality. Many vintage pieces showcase superior craftsmanship and durable construction.

Q: What are the different materials used in mid century modern sideboard buffets?
A: Popular materials include solid wood (walnut, teak, rosewood), laminates (offering a wide array of colors and patterns), and lacquered finishes (providing a sleek, modern look). Each material offers unique advantages in terms of durability, maintenance, and aesthetic appeal.
Q: How do I choose the right size mid century modern sideboard buffet for my space?
A: Measure the space where you plan to place the sideboard carefully. Consider its proportions relative to other furniture. Too large a piece will overwhelm the space, while too small a piece might look lost. Allow for sufficient clearance for easy access and movement.
Q: Are mid century modern sideboard buffets expensive?
A: The price varies greatly depending on the material, age, condition (vintage vs. new), and maker. Vintage pieces can command high prices due to their rarity and craftsmanship, while modern reproductions offer more affordable options.
Q: How do I care for my mid century modern sideboard buffet?
A: Care instructions depend on the material. Wood typically requires periodic dusting and polishing; laminates are usually easy to clean with a damp cloth. Always check the manufacturer's recommendations for specific cleaning instructions. Avoid har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ners.
